#34b875 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#34b875 is composed of 20.4% red, 72.2%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.4%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 149.5 degrees, a saturation of 55.9% and a lightness of 46.3%. #34b875 color hex could be obtained by blending #68ffea with #007100.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#34b875

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f0fbf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#34b875

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747876 is the less saturated color, while #07e574 is the most saturated one.
